Job Creation Calculation when paying fixed monthly salary

Post by snt » Tue Jul 16, 2019 10:25 pm

Hi, I pay my employees a fixed amount on a monthly basis. My extension is due by mid July 2020 and would like to calculate if the wages are inline with HO guidelines of 30 hrs/week & 130 hrs/month OR whether I need a revision.

How does the calculation work in case the employees are being paid a fixed amount monthly?

You specify the hourly rate. Monthly salary/hourly rate = hours

so if I pay someone £1,200 monthly, I have choice either to show number of hours as (roughly 140) if I show hourly rate as £8.50 per hour OR I can show the number of hours as (roughly 145) if I show hourly rate as £8.25?

Correct. As long as the hourly rate is above National minimum.

You may want to check against employment contracts and not contradict anything there but otherwise, up to you.
